<p><a href="http://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2015/01/2vivo-y27il-1.jpg?x44794"><img loading="lazy" class="alignnone size-full wp-image-40440" src="http://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2015/01/2vivo-y27il-1.jpg?x44794" alt="2vivo-y27il-1" width="480" height="640" srcset="https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2015/01/2vivo-y27il-1.jpg 480w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2015/01/2vivo-y27il-1-225x300.jpg 225w, https://www.gizmochina.com/wp-content/uploads/2015/01/2vivo-y27il-1-315x420.jpg 315w" sizes="(max-width: 480px) 100vw, 480px" /></a>Now, it looks like the company is all set to target the low-end budget market as a new Vivo device called as the<strong> Vivo Y27iL</strong> was spotted recently on the Chinese certification agency, TENAA. The listing reveals modest specifications, at an affordable price tag of 1000 Yuan i.e. $160.</p>
<p>The new Vivo Y27iL retains the traditional design of Vivo, which is actually a good thing considering its low-end specifications. So, the workmanship and other overall build quality of the device should be good. The phone is thin, and at 6.99mm, its almost the same thickness as the iPhone 6 Plus. Its also pretty light weight too and weighs just 137 grams.</p>
<p>Coming to the specs, the phone comes with a 4.7-inch display with HD 720p resolution. It will be powered by the Snapdragon 410 quad-core processor and will come with 1GB RAM onboard. There will be 8GB internal memory which can be further expanded via MicroSD. The rear camera will be of 8MP while the front shooter will be of 5MP.</p>
<p>The USP of the device is probably its LTE connectivity at such a low price tag. The Y27iL will support GSM, TD-SCDMA, TD- LTE, LTE FDD network, and dual SIM dual standby. Vivo has included the FunTouch skin on top of Android 4.4 KitKat OS.</p>
<p>As you can see, the phone doesn&#8217;t have anything special to attract a large number of users. Still, the price tag, Vivo&#8217;s brand name as well as LTE connectivity should be enough for the device to get some attention in this highly competitive budget smartphone segment.</p>
